Awakening to the Present; Preparing for the Future
Hear from cutting-edge organizations working on climate change, engage in lively discussion, get hands-on tools to take action, and enjoy a nourishing low-impact lunch! Presenters include 350.org, Transition Town Berkeley, the Union of Concerned Scientists, California Interfaith Power & Light, the Ecology Center, and the UU Legislative Ministry California. Be part of the growing movement to awaken to the present and to prepare for the future, from personal to international levels. Facilitated by Rev. Earl W. Koteen, BFUU's Community Minister, the program is designed for participants to plug into specific areas of interest and come away with concrete personal, local, state, national, and/or international action items in areas such as energy, transportation, health, and land use.
